Personal Reflection

As someone deeply immersed in machine learning and artificial intelligence research, I found remarkable parallels between the book's psychological insights and computational models. The idea of “mental programming” through consistent thought patterns closely mirrors how we train neural networks through repeated data exposure and reinforcement learning.

🔗 Connection to AI Research

Pattern Recognition: Both humans and AI systems learn by identifying meaningful structures in data. The book highlights the power of conscious pattern recognition in shaping personal growth.

Reinforcement Learning: Growth through feedback and adjustment reflects the same iterative optimization process central to reinforcement learning in AI.

Cognitive Architecture: Insights into human cognition can inform the design of more intuitive, adaptive, and human-aligned AI systems.
